Q: Is 348,029 a Prime Number?
A: No, 348,029 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 348029 can be evenly divided by 1 11 29 319 1,091 12,001 31,639 and 348,029, with no remainder.
Since 348,029 cannot be divided by just 1 and 348,029, it is not a prime number.
